Mammoth Limousine
6430 Procyon St
Las Vegas, NV 89118
They stand at the Mammoth Limousine bus stop in Las Vegas, NV, a convenient hub for locals and tourists alike. Surrounded by the bright lights and energy of the Strip, this stop offers access to various transportation options, including elegant limousines that promise a taste of luxury. As they wait, they can admire the vibrant scenery and enjoy the lively atmosphere characteristic of this iconic city.
Generated from this place's information
Also at this address
See a problem?
You might also like
Partial Data by Infogroup (c) 2025. All rights reserved.